Group: Information Technology

Position: Associate IT Director

Location: Indianapolis, IN

We are seeking an experienced and strategic Associate IT Director to help lead our IT operations in a multi-disciplinary Architecture, Engineering, and Construction (AEC) consulting company. The Associate IT Director will work in close partnership with the IT Director to provide both strategic and operational leadership, ensuring that our technology environment is secure, reliable, and aligned with business objectives. This role oversees daily IT operations, drives enterprise technology initiatives, and supports the company's mission of delivering complex projects through innovation and collaboration.

Responsibilities

IT Operations & Infrastructure
- Oversee enterprise IT systems across headquarters and 20+ remote offices.
- Oversee server, storage, virtualization, and network operations.
- Ensure high performance and scalability of our complex Virtual Desktop Infrastructure (VDI), including GPU workloads for design applications such as Bentley and Autodesk.
- Lead upgrades, migrations, and system integrations across cloud and on-premises platforms.

Cybersecurity & Compliance
- Implement and maintain strong security measures to protect company and client data.
- Ensure compliance with regulatory and contractual requirements, including projects involving sensitive government contracts.
- Partner with security and compliance teams to enforce IT policies, monitoring, and incident response.

Collaboration & Business Alignment
- Work closely with business leaders, project managers, and technical staff to align IT services with organizational needs.
- Drive adoption and optimization of collaboration tools (Microsoft 365, Teams, SharePoint).
- Evaluate and recommend emerging technologies to improve efficiency and support growth.

Leadership & Staff Management
- Supervise, mentor, and develop IT team members, fostering professional growth and high performance.
- Provide leadership and direction in the absence of the IT Director, ensuring continuity of operations and decision-making.
- Oversee vendor and contractor relationships, including negotiation of service-level agreements and contracts.

Qualifications

Bachelor's deg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or related field
10+ years of progressive IT experience, with at least 5+ years in a leadership or management role.
Strong technical background in:
- Windows Server, Active Directory, Exchange Online.
- Virtualization and VDI environments.
- Microsoft 365 and Azure cloud platforms.
- Networking, firewalls, and enterprise security best practices.
Familiarity with AEC industry workflows and applications such as Bentley, Autodesk, and other design platforms.
Proven ability to lead cross-functional teams and manage projects on time and within budget.
Excellent communication, problem-solving, and vendor management skills.

Key Competencies
Strategic thinker with a proactive approach to problem-solving.
Strong leadership and team-building skills.
Deep understanding of cybersecurity and compliance requirements.
Ability to manage IT operations across distributed locations.
Business-oriented mindset with a focus on enabling project delivery and growth.
